Leadership: Setting the Example

Leadership is the cornerstone of any successful military operation. Effective leaders inspire their troops to follow them into battle and to achieve their objectives. They set a high standard of conduct and lead by example.

Some key characteristics of effective military leaders include:

  • Vision. Leaders have a clear vision for the future and are able to communicate that vision to their followers. They inspire their troops to believe in the mission and to strive for success.
  • Integrity. Leaders are honest and ethical. They keep their promises and they do what is right, even when it is difficult.
  • Courage. Leaders are not afraid to take risks. They are willing to stand up for what they believe in, even when it is unpopular.
  • Decisiveness. Leaders are able to make quick and decisive decisions. They do not hesitate when it is time to act.
  • Competence. Leaders are competent in their field. They know their job and they are able to train and mentor their troops.

Discipline: The Foundation of Order

Discipline is essential for any military organization. It ensures that everyone knows their role and that they perform it to the best of their ability. Discipline also helps to create a sense of order and predictability, which is essential for effective operations.

There are many different ways to instill discipline in a military unit. Some of the most common methods include:

  • Training. Training provides soldiers with the skills and knowledge they need to perform their jobs safely and effectively. It also helps to reinforce the importance of discipline and obedience.
  • Standards. Military units have high standards of conduct. Soldiers are expected to follow these standards at all times, both on and off duty.
  • Enforcement. Discipline is enforced through a system of rewards and punishments. Soldiers who follow the rules are rewarded, while those who break them are punished.

Teamwork: Strength in Unity

Teamwork is essential for any military unit. Soldiers must be able to work together effectively in order to achieve their objectives. Teamwork requires trust, cooperation, and communication.

There are many different ways to build teamwork in a military unit. Some of the most common methods include:

  • Training. Training provides soldiers with the opportunity to work together in a controlled environment. This allows them to learn how to trust each other and to develop effective communication skills.
  • Cohesion. Military units are designed to foster cohesion among their members. Soldiers live, work, and train together, which helps to build strong bonds.
  • Leadership. Effective leaders create a climate of trust and cooperation. They encourage their troops to work together and to support each other.

Training: The Key to Success

Training is essential for any military organization. It provides soldiers with the skills and knowledge they need to perform their jobs safely and effectively. Training also helps to reinforce the importance of discipline and obedience.

There are many different types of military training. Some of the most common types include:

  • Basic training. Basic training is the foundation of military training. It provides new soldiers with the basic skills they need to survive on the battlefield.
  • Advanced training. Advanced training provides soldiers with specialized skills in a particular area, such as combat, medicine, or engineering.
  • Refresher training. Refresher training is used to keep soldiers' skills sharp. It is typically conducted on a regular basis.
